Posted By: Jason Black on February 12, 2021 February 7, 2021 Dear Colleagues, Join us for the inaugural workshop for the HBCU Data Science Consortium (HBCU-DSC). The mission of the HBCU-DSC is to promote collaboration and encourage cross-pollination of tools, data and ideas across disciplines and sectors. The Consortium aims to provide an accessible and beneficial platform within the HBCU community to promote collaboration and support the fusion of data analysis, tools, data and ideas. The two major objectives of the HBCU-DSC are to 1) grow a network of HBCU researchers focused on the development of resources, collaborations and initiatives focused on data science, and 2) to increase funding and research opportunities in data science by Consortium members and partners. The Inaugural Workshop, held virtually this year, is entitled "Building the Pillars of Data Science", and will be held on February 19-20, 2021. The program will run from 9 a.m. to 3 p.m. EST on February 19 and from 10 a.m. to 1 p.m. EST on February 20. Please visit the website (http://www.hbcu-dsc.org ) for details and to register for the event. Registration is FREE! See the agenda on the website for the list of events, and the attached flyer to see the lineup of keynote speakers. During the Workshop, there will be an opportunity to submit a proposal for a small mini-grant of $5,000 for institution looking for funding to begin initial research efforts in data science or analytics at their institutions. More details on the small research grants will be presented at the event as well. Thank you, and we hope to see you there!
